人工智能将摧毁程序员的工作

GPT-3 向我们展示了它的力量。

每个人都在谈论它。使用 OpenAI 的聊天对话进行对话。大量开发人员已开始要求 AI 编写代码。

它并不完美,但 AI 编码速度很快。快的让人害怕。

它编写的代码有效可运行。它可以在几秒钟内为您制作功能原型。开发人员可能需要更长的时间来手写。

如果你是一名开发人员,你的工作即将被摧毁。但是剩下的是什么,软件中还有人类的空间吗?

开发人员的末日?

人工智能只会变得更聪明。

程序员有问题吗?电脑会抢走我们的工作吗?

一方面,编写代码可能很快就会过时。一旦 AI 足够擅长实现功能,开发人员就无需花费数小时手动编码。

如果 AI 工具可以使用预先存在的代码库,那么其影响就会变得疯狂。这些算法在集成功能或隔离错误方面会比你快得多。

你已经可以看到这方面的证据。GitHub Copilot正在为其如何自动化繁琐的编码部分而掀起波澜。

从这个意义上说,我们的工作将永远改变。

你能自动化吗?

你作为程序员的工作只是为了实现别人的想法吗?你整天都在写语法吗?

如果是这样,请注意。人工智能将非常擅长基本的编码任务。

如果您是编码任务的不假思索的实施者,那么您的工作就在砧板上。此外,某些软件开发领域非常适合 AI 算法。

这些领域将是第一个商品化和自动化的领域。

诸如 UI 布局、简单脚本、API 集成、CMS 实施和自动事件触发器之类的工作对于 AI 来说将很容易实现。

人工智能将在简单的部分变得非常擅长。

如果您的工作只是简单的编码,那么它就在砧板上。

人工智能未来的软件

准备好迎接大量蹩脚的、拼凑在一起的原型软件吧。

人工智能将使任何人都可以轻松编写一些可运行的代码。它抽象出语法的细节。

人工智能程序员的出现将进一步加速这一趋势。

任何有想法的人都可以拼凑出他们应用程序的原型。他们可以让 AI 为他们编写!提供足够的细节,您甚至可以让 AI 生成复杂的应用程序逻辑。

但是不要指望软件会很好!正如我们在最近的历史中看到的那样,人工智能擅长解决程序问题,但在创造力方面却很糟糕。

即兴创作和决策制定不属于人工智能的强项。

AI很弱

人工智能在决策方面很糟糕。

以无人驾驶汽车为例。我们被告知,在过去的 10 到 15 年里,他们“只差 5 年了”。

经过几十年的发展和数百万英里的道路行驶,无人驾驶汽车仍然很难左转。

在成千上万的普通情况下,这些汽车不知道该怎么做,因为它们没有足够的训练数据可供借鉴。

预计 AI 编码人员也会发生同样的情况。

开发人员仍处于控制之中

人工智能将成为开发人员的工具。

它将使我们工作中无聊的部分自动化。语法错误、样板文件和手工编码的测试用例可能会成为过去。

但开发人员仍将处于主导地位。

我们仍然需要训练有素的工程师,他们了解 AI 的输出并能够思考其中的含义。当出现问题时,人类将不得不进行干预并解决问题。

人工智能在复杂情况下的决策不可避免地会很糟糕。它并不总是能够弄清楚上下文。

这些更高层次的任务将在很长一段时间内继续有价值,甚至可能更有价值。

你作为程序员的工作并没有结束。但它会发生巨大的变化。

如果你喜欢我的文章,点赞,关注,转发!

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章